Histone acetyltransferases (HATs) mediate acetylation of histone tails, loosening the connection between DNA and histones. Acetylation of histones reduces their overall positive charge, therefore reducing their limited relationships with negatively charged (+)-Camphor DNA [5]. Thus, it activates the transcriptional pathway and gene manifestation [6]. Histone deacetylases (HDACs) can remove the acetyl organizations on amino-terminus of histones, restore limited relationships between DNA and histones, and deactivate the transcriptional pathway [5]. Consequently, HATs (histone acetyltransferases) and HDACs (histone deacetylases) activity determines the transcriptional activation or (+)-Camphor repression. HAT activity in cardiac muscle mass is determined by p300 that causes changes of chromatin and connected transcription factors and gene manifestation [7]. Studies done by Yanazume et al., 2003, showed that agonist-induced cardiac hypertrophy accentuates p300 transcriptional activity and that this agonist-mediated cardiac hypertrophy is definitely reversed from the obstructing of p300-HAT activity [8]. Consequently, p300-HAT is definitely a tempting target to treat or prevent myocardial hypertrophy. Curcumin is an inhibitor of p300-HAT but very little is known about whether this regulatory effect is related to a protecting part in cardiac dysfunction [9]. Curcumin which is derived from turmeric (flower) is definitely a tropical flower that is native to Southern and Southeastern tropical Asia [10]. It is a perennial plant within the ginger family and is known for its yellow-orange color and for several restorative applications [10]. Curcumin makes up to 2C5% of the spice turmeric. [10]. Curcumin is definitely a polyphenolic compound and has been used in the treatment of many conditions, including cardiovascular diseases [9].
